FEATURES
TYPICAL APPLICATIONS
General purpose use in ac-to-dc bridge full wave
rectification for monitor, TV, printer, switching mode
power supply, adapter, audio equipment, and home
appliances applications.
MECHANICAL DATA
Case: GSIB-3S
Epoxy meets UL 94 V-0 flammability rating
Terminals: Matte tin plated leads, solderable per
J-STD-002 and JESD 22-B102
E3 suffix for consumer grade, meets JESD 201 class
1A whisker test
Mounting Torque: 10 cm-kg (8.8 inches-lbs) max.
Recommended Torque: 5.7 cm-kg (5 inches-lbs)
• UL recognition file number E312394
• Ideal for printed circuit boards
• High surge current capability
• High case dielectric strength of 1500 V
• Solder dip 260 °C, 40 s
• Compliant to RoHS directive 2002/95/EC and in
